博客 LLM技术:实现方法与优化策略

LLM技术:实现方法与优化策略

   数栈君   发表于 2025-10-03 09:18  137  0

随着人工智能技术的快速发展,大语言模型(LLM,Large Language Model)正逐渐成为企业数字化转型的重要工具。LLM技术通过处理和理解大量文本数据,能够实现自然语言理解、生成、推理等多种任务。本文将深入探讨LLM技术的实现方法与优化策略,为企业和个人提供实用的指导。


一、LLM技术的实现方法

1. LLM的基本原理

LLM是一种基于深度学习的自然语言处理模型,通常采用Transformer架构。其核心思想是通过多层神经网络对文本数据进行编码和解码,从而实现对语言的理解和生成。

  • 模型结构:LLM通常由编码器(Encoder)和解码器(Decoder)组成。编码器负责将输入文本转换为向量表示,解码器则根据这些向量生成输出文本。

  • 训练数据:LLM的训练需要大量的文本数据,包括书籍、网页、新闻等。这些数据经过清洗和预处理后,用于模型的训练。

  • 训练方法:LLM的训练通常采用监督学习或无监督学习。监督学习需要标注数据,而无监督学习则利用未标注数据进行自监督学习。

  • 推理过程:在实际应用中,LLM通过输入特定的提示(Prompt)生成相应的输出。例如,用户可以通过输入“如何优化数据分析流程?”来获取模型的建议。


2. LLM的实现步骤

(1) 数据准备

  • 数据收集:收集与业务相关的文本数据,例如企业文档、客户反馈、行业报告等。

  • 数据清洗:去除噪声数据(如特殊符号、停用词等),确保数据质量。

  • 数据标注:如果需要监督学习,需要对数据进行标注,例如将文本分为正面、负面或中性。

(2) 模型选择与训练

  • 模型选择:根据任务需求选择合适的模型,例如GPT、BERT、T5等。

  • 模型训练:使用训练数据对模型进行训练,调整模型参数以最小化损失函数。

(3) 模型优化

  • 超参数调优:调整学习率、批量大小、层数等超参数,以提高模型性能。

  • 模型剪枝:通过剪枝技术减少模型的复杂度,降低计算资源消耗。

(4) 模型部署

  • API接口:将训练好的模型封装为API,供其他系统调用。

  • 实时推理:在生产环境中部署模型,支持实时的自然语言交互。


二、LLM技术的优化策略

1. 数据优化

  • 数据多样性:确保训练数据涵盖多种场景和领域,避免模型偏见。

  • 数据质量:通过清洗和标注确保数据的准确性和完整性。

  • 数据隐私:在处理敏感数据时,采用数据脱敏技术,确保数据安全。

2. 模型优化

  • 模型压缩:使用模型剪枝、量化等技术减少模型大小,降低计算成本。

  • 模型融合:将多个模型的输出进行融合,提高模型的准确性和鲁棒性。

  • 模型微调:在特定领域数据上对模型进行微调,提升模型在特定任务上的性能。

3. 计算优化

  • 分布式训练:利用多台GPU或TPU进行分布式训练,加快训练速度。

  • 并行计算:通过并行计算技术优化模型推理过程,提高处理效率。

  • 资源管理:合理分配计算资源,避免资源浪费。

4. 应用优化

  • 任务适配:根据具体任务需求调整模型的输入输出方式,例如在数字孪生中生成实时交互文本。

  • 用户反馈:收集用户反馈,不断优化模型的生成结果。


三、LLM技术在数据中台中的应用

1. 数据治理

  • 数据清洗:LLM可以辅助数据治理人员快速识别和清洗数据中的噪声。

  • 数据标注:通过LLM生成数据标签,提高数据标注效率。

2. 数据分析

  • 智能查询:用户可以通过自然语言输入查询数据,例如“最近三个月的销售数据如何?”。

  • 数据洞察:LLM可以生成数据分析报告,帮助用户快速理解数据。

3. 数据可视化

  • 可视化建议:LLM可以根据数据特点推荐合适的可视化方式,例如柱状图、折线图等。

  • 交互式分析:用户可以通过LLM与数据可视化界面进行交互,例如“筛选出销售额最高的产品”。


四、LLM技术在数字孪生中的应用

1. 实时交互

  • 自然语言交互:用户可以通过对话方式与数字孪生系统交互,例如“显示当前设备的运行状态”。

  • 实时反馈:LLM可以根据实时数据生成动态反馈,例如“设备A的温度已超过警戒线”。

2. 预测与模拟

  • 场景模拟:LLM可以生成模拟场景的描述,例如“如果设备B继续运行,可能会出现哪些问题?”

  • 决策支持:LLM可以根据历史数据和实时数据提供决策建议。


五、LLM技术在数字可视化中的应用

1. 交互式体验

  • 自然语言交互:用户可以通过输入自然语言指令与可视化界面交互,例如“显示过去一周的销售趋势”。

  • 动态更新:LLM可以根据用户输入实时更新可视化内容,提供更流畅的交互体验。

2. 内容生成

  • 可视化内容生成:LLM可以根据用户需求生成可视化内容,例如“生成一张展示销售额分布的热力图”。

  • 数据故事讲述:LLM可以生成数据背后的故事,帮助用户更好地理解数据。


六、总结与展望

LLM技术作为一种强大的工具,正在为企业数字化转型提供新的可能性。通过合理的实现方法和优化策略,企业可以充分发挥LLM技术的潜力,提升数据中台、数字孪生和数字可视化的能力。

如果您对LLM技术感兴趣,或者希望了解更详细的应用案例,欢迎申请试用我们的产品:申请试用。通过实践,您将能够更好地理解LLM技术的魅力,并将其应用到实际业务中。


希望本文能为您提供有价值的参考!如果需要进一步探讨,请随时联系。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料